Srilanka, Nov. 23 -- Chairman of the Ceylon National Chamber of Industries (CNCI), Pradeep Kahawalage commended the Government's Budget 2026 which targets a medium-term economic growth rate of 7%, reflecting the Government's renewed focus on sustainable and inclusive development.

Kahawalage lauded the Government's commitment to strengthening good governance and revitalising the national economy, while emphasising its responsiveness to the aspirations of citizens across all segments of society.
